Income in Dorrigo

What people and households earn each week, and how incomes are spread.

Weekly household incomes in Dorrigo are far below the national figure, meaning many residents live on much tighter budgets than people in other parts of the country. The typical family earns $1,261 a week, a figure that has fallen since 2011.

Typical incomes

Median personal, family and household incomes.

The typical household income of $893 is much lower than most areas and far below the New South Wales figure of $1,829. While typical personal weekly income rose $42 since 2011 to reach $559, this remains well below the Australian average of $805.

Income spread

High earners and the full distribution.

High earners are rare here, with only 5% of households earning $3,000 or more a week, which is far below the national figure of 22.6%. This is reflected in the personal income split, where over half of all people earn under $650 a week.
